# Shell Scripting Guidelines
Applies to: any `*.sh` file in this repo. Common locations: `scripts/`, `.githooks/`.
## General Principles
- Clean, simple, concise. Easy to read.
- Comments where helpful for understanding; avoid commentary on what well-named identifiers already say.
- Concise echo for status; avoid noisy logging.
- Use `shellcheck` when available.
- Default assumption: scripts are for automation/testing, not production systems, unless stated.
- Safe expansions: double-quote variable references (`"$var"`), use `${var}` for clarity, never `eval`.
- Prefer modern Bash (`[[ ]]`, `local`, arrays) when portability allows; fall back to POSIX only when needed.
- Use dedicated parsers (`jq`, `yq`) for structured data instead of ad-hoc grep/awk.
## Error Handling & Safety
- Always: `set -euo pipefail`.
- Validate required parameters before doing anything.
- Provide error messages with context.
- Use `trap` to clean up temp files / unexpected exits.
- Declare constants with `readonly`.
- Use `mktemp` for temp files/dirs; remove in cleanup.
## Script Structure
- Shebang: `#!/bin/bash` unless told otherwise.
- Header comment explaining purpose.
- Default values at top.
- Functions for reusable blocks.
- Keep `main` flow readable.
## JSON / YAML
- Prefer `jq` for JSON, `yq` for YAML.
- Quote filters (`jq '.foo'`); use `--raw-output` for plain strings.
- Validate fields exist; check `jq` exit status or `// empty`.
- Combine with `set -euo pipefail` so parse errors are fatal.
- Document parser dependencies at the top; fail fast with a helpful message if missing.
## Template
```bash
#!/bin/bash
# ============================================================================
# Script Description Here
# ============================================================================
set -euo pipefail
cleanup() {
if [[ -n "${TEMP_DIR:-}" && -d "$TEMP_DIR" ]]; then
rm -rf "$TEMP_DIR"
fi
}
trap cleanup EXIT
# Default values
REQUIRED_PARAM=""
OPTIONAL_PARAM="default-value"
readonly SCRIPT_NAME="$(basename "$0")"
TEMP_DIR=""
usage() {
echo "Usage: $SCRIPT_NAME [OPTIONS]"
echo "Options:"
echo " -p, --param Required param"
echo " -h, --help Show this help"
exit 0
}
validate_requirements() {
if [[ -z "$REQUIRED_PARAM" ]]; then
echo "Error: --param is required" >&2
exit 1
fi
}
main() {
validate_requirements
TEMP_DIR="$(mktemp -d)"
# main logic here
}
while [[ $# -gt 0 ]]; do
case $1 in
-p|--param)
REQUIRED_PARAM="$2"
shift 2
;;
-h|--help)
usage
;;
*)
echo "Unknown option: $1" >&2
exit 1
;;
esac
done
main "$@"
```
